organised by EHTEL, the Ministry of Health of the Republic of Slovenia and the Health Insurance Institute of Slovenia (ZZZS).

ePrescribing and Medication Management: Since ePrescribing will be implemented in many European Nations there is a pressing need for interoperable prescriptions and particularly for semantic interoperability of all medication related information. These are means >> to support
the mobility of citizens and patients, >> to safeguard the quality of medication decisions throughout Europe, >> to improve patient safety and >> to save human and medical resources.

The conference will provide a platform to update the knowledge on the state of the art and to discuss the lessons learnt from already existing national implementations by:

Keynotes on ePrescribing/Medication Management by European-wide reputed speakers

Parallel sessions to facilitate the exchange of experiences on e.g. ePrescribing supported by Medication History & Drug Databases, Policy Guidelines, Legal Regulations, European Medicines Market, ICT Standards, Semantic Interoperability, GP & Hospital ePrescribing (CPOE), etc.

Forums for all stakeholders, e.g. Patients & Consumers, Health Professionals, Health Authorities, Insurance Funds, National Governments, European Commission, Regulatory Bodies and Industry.

This conference is also a follow-up of the successful EHTEL ePrescribing seminar in June 2004.

The Republic of Slovenia is an attractive meeting place. Furthermore – starting from June2006 – Slovenia will provide all patients/citizens with an electronic medication record.
